git相关

git reset与git revert

文章:https://blog.csdn.net/yxlshk/article/details/79944535

git reset --hard 撤销到某次提交,后面的提交记录都会清除

git revert 撤销某次提交,提交记录不会被清除

git reset

 git log   查看版本号

 git reset --hard 目标版本号  回退到目标版本

 git push -f 强制推到远程

git revert

 git log 查看版本号

 git revert -n 目标版本号  反做,这一步可能会出现冲突

 git commit -m '提交信息' 提交反做内容

 git push  推到远程

git clone --depth=1

depth指克隆深度,为1代表只克隆最近一次commit

posted @ 2021-03-03 10:33  懒懒同学  阅读(29)  评论(0编辑  收藏  举报